Kingsley Moghalu Reacts After He Was Criticized For Telling Nigerians To Support President Tinubu

Kingsley Moghalu, who served as the deputy governor of the Central Bank of Nigeria in the past, has responded to criticism that he received for urging Nigerians to back President Bola Ahmed Tinubu.

According to the post that he published on his official X handle on Monday, he stated that he is not shocked by the attacks that he has been receiving because he has backed the position that Nigerians should wish for the success of President Bola Ahmed Tinubu and all of the governors.

Moghalu stated that the outcome of elections ought to be a subject that is decided by the electoral process and the courts after the elections have been held.

Kingsley Moghalu wrote on his page;

"I am not surprised at criticism from some quarters after I supported the view that we should hope for the success of governors and President Bola Ahmed Tinubu. Let me make myself clear. What happens with elections should be a matter for the electoral process and the courts afterwards. In between, Nigeria must be governed. It is in the interest of Nigeria’s 200 million citizens that that governance produce some results, regardless of who is in charge".
